Evaluation of an Algorithm for Identifying Ocular Conditions in Electronic Health Record Data.
The algorithm developed, tested, and validated in this study appears to be better at identifying the presence or absence of XFS in EHR data than the conventional approach of assessing only billing codes; such an…
Gonioscopy-assisted Transluminal Trabeculotomy (GATT) is An Effective Procedure for Steroid-induced Glaucoma.
This small case series suggests that GATT is an effective and safe surgical technique to decrease IOP and decrease medication burden in patients with predominantly steroid-induced glaucoma.
Evaluation of the IOP-Lowering Effect of a Multi-Pressure Dial at Different Negative Pressure Settings.
Negative pressure application to the periocular space with a multi-pressure dial can produce titratable IOP reduction while the device is worn with active negative pressure.
Midterm failure of combined phacoemulsification with trabecular microbypass stenting: Clinicopathological analysis.
Although MIGS techniques prioritize safety, an understanding of the potential mechanisms of failure is paramount.
Potentially Missed Opportunities in Prevention of Acute Angle-Closure Crisis.
In this group of Medicare patients, there appear to have been multiple opportunities for interventions that may have averted AACC.
Combined Microinvasive Glaucoma Surgery With Phacoemulsification in Open-Angle Glaucoma: A Systematic Review and Meta-analysis.
Based on current peer-reviewed articles, there is strong evidence that when compared with phacoemulsification alone, combined phacoemulsification-MIGS is beneficial for patients with open-angle glaucoma and does not increase the incidence of vision-threatening events.
Slit-lamp Pars Plana Needle Hyaloidotomy-Zonulotomy-Iridotomy for the Treatment of Spontaneous Malignant Glaucoma.
Here within, we report a novel technique of breaking an attack of malignant glaucoma by needling the anterior hyaloid face at the slit lamp.
Late Spontaneous Dislocation of an Ab Interno Gelatin Microstent.
The ab interno gelatin microstent is a promising new procedure, but presents unique challenges.

Ultrasound Biomicroscopy of Anterior Chamber Angle Structures After Gonioscopy-Assisted Transluminal Trabeculotomy.
FOXP4 Variants Are Associated With Plateau Iris and Angle Closure Glaucoma.
These data suggest that FOXP4 is important for anterior segment development and that variants therein are rare risk factors for ACG.

Effect of endocyclophotocoagulation on refractive outcomes in angle-closure eyes after phacoemulsification and posterior chamber intraocular lens implantation.
In this study, patients with PACS, PAC, or PACG having phacoemulsification and IOL implantation with ECP had decreased predictability of the postoperative refraction and a small myopic shift compared with those without ECP.
